O R D E R
This Criminal Original Petition has been filed to direct the learned 1st Additional District Judge, Thanjavur, to consider the bail application of the petitioner on the same day on merits in the event of his surrender in connection with Crime No.10 of 2018 pending investigation on the file of the respondent police.
2. The learned counsel for the petitioner submits that the petitioner has been implicated in this case for the alleged offences under Sections 417, 493, 3(1)(s), 3(1) (w)(ii) and 3(2)(v-a) of the Scheduled Caste and the Scheduled Tribes [Prevention of Atrocities] Amendment Act, 2015, and in view of the specific bar under Section 18 of the said Act, the petitioner cannot move any anticipatory bail application and therefore, the petitioner has come forward with the above prayer.
3. The learned Government Advocate (Crl. Side) takes notice for the respondent police.
4. Considering the submissions of both sides and also considering the nature of the prayer in this case, and in view https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/
of the amendments made in the Scheduled Caste and the Scheduled Tribes [Prevention of Atrocities] Act, 1989, this Court is of the view that the usual directions that were issued by this Court cannot be issued routinely in all cases. Therefore, the petitioner is directed to surrender before the trial Court within a period of two we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order and on such surrender, the learned 1st Additional District Judge, Thanjavur, shall consider the bail application, in the event of the petitioner filing such application, on the same day, on merits and in accordance with law, after issuing notice to the victims under Section 15(A) of the SC/ST Act.
5. This Criminal Original Petition is disposed of with the above directions.
